The FAN2306MPX from ON Semiconductor is a high-performance, synchronous rectified step-down converter integrated with a dual-channel, capable of delivering a continuous 6A output current to each channel. This advanced power solution is designed for efficiency and reliability, making it an ideal choice for a wide range of applications, including computing, networking, and telecommunications systems.
Key Features
- High Efficiency: The FAN2306MPX boasts an efficient design with synchronous rectification, ensuring minimal power loss during operation and maximizing power delivery to the load.
- Dual 6A Output: Each of the two channels can continuously supply up to 6A of current, providing robust power for demanding applications.
- Wide Input Voltage Range: This converter operates over a broad input voltage range from 4.5V to 18V, accommodating various power supply scenarios.
- Adjustable Output Voltage: The output voltage can be adjusted from 0.6V to the input voltage, offering versatility to match specific voltage requirements of the load.
- Protection Features: It includes over-current protection, over-temperature protection, and under-voltage lockout, ensuring the safety and longevity of both the converter and the system it powers.
- Compact Size: The FAN2306MPX comes in a compact 5x5 mm QFN package, which is ideal for space-constrained applications.
